Functionalism Religion - Much of Émile Durkheim's work emphasized the functions of religion for society, regardless of how it is practiced or what specific religious beliefs a society favors.

The structural-functional approach to religion is based on the work of Emile Durkheim on religion. According to Durkheim, religion is, in some ways, the celebration and even (self-) worship of human society. Given this perspective, Durkheim proposed that religion serves three major functions in society: social cohesion (helping to maintain social solidarity through shared rituals and beliefs), social control (enforcing religious-based morals and norms to help maintain conformity and control in society), and meaning and purpose (answering any existential questions). Furthermore, Durkheim identified with the positivist tradition, which meant that he saw his study of society as objective and scientific. He was fascinated by the question of what held complex modern societies together. He contended that religion was an expression of social cohesion.

True. The Law of Supply states that, in general, there is a positive relationship between the price of a good and its quantity supplied. This means that as the price of a good increase, the quantity of the good that producers are willing and able to supply also increases. Conversely, as the price of a good decrease, the quantity of the good that producers are willing and able to supply decreases. This relationship holds because producers are motivated to produce and sell more of a good when they can get a higher price for it. The relationship between price and quantity supplied is usually depicted on a graph as an upward-sloping curve, with the price on the y-axis and the quantity supplied on the x-axis.

Oppositional defiant disorder (ODD) is classified as a disruptive, impulse-control, and conduct disorder in the DSM-5 and is characterized as "a pattern of angry/irritable mood, argumentative/defiant behavior, or vindictiveness". This behavior is typically directed at peers, parents, teachers, and other authority figures. In contrast to conduct disorder (CD), people with ODD do not exhibit patterns of aggression toward people or animals, destruction of property.

The DSM-III was the first to define oppositional defiant disorder. Since ODD was recognized as an independent disorder, field trials to help define it have primarily involved male participants. Some clinicians have questioned whether the diagnostic standards would be clinically applicable for use with females, as well as whether gender-specific standards and thresholds should be included.

Supply is the number of goods or services that a producer is willing and able to sell at a given price over a given period in the market, keeping other factors constant.

Supply is a fundamental economic concept that refers to the number of goods or services available to consumers at a given price. Supply is affected by the demand (consumer's willingness and ability to buy a product/service) in the market for that particular product or service. It is directly proportional to demand.

Some of the factors affecting supply in the market are:

1. Price - Supply is directly proportional to the price of the product. As the price of a product rises, the quantity supplied of that product also increases as the producers benefit from selling their products at higher prices to recover the cost incurred in producing that particular product along with gaining profit.

2. Cost of production - Supply is inversely proportional to production cost. As the cost of producing a product rises due to any reason, the sellers would either supply a small quantity of that product or wait till the market prices rise again to recover the cost of production.

3. Transportation - if the transport facilities are lacking in any industry it will negatively affect the supply of that product since the raw materials would not reach the factory on time and the finished goods would not reach the marketplace (consumers) as and when they are required.

4. Government policies - the government makes certain policies to regulate market conditions that affect the supply of any given product. The lower the income tax, the higher will be the product supply. Also, if strict regulations and excise duties are imposed by the government it would automatically reduce the supply of that product in the market.

The exchange of information (a message) between two or more persons is referred to as the "communication process." Both sides must be able to communicate effectively in order to exchange information and comprehend one another. Communication fails if the parties cannot be understood or if the information flow is obstructed for any other cause.

1. The Sender

The sender, who is often referred to as the communicator or source, initiates the communication process. A command, a request, a query, or an idea are all examples of information that the sender intends to convey to the recipient(s). The sender must first encode the message in an understandable format—for example, by using a common language or industrial jargon—in order for that message to be received.

2. The Receiver

The receiver or interpreter is the one to whom a communication is addressed. The sender's information must first be received by the receiver, who must then decode or interpret it in order to understand it.

3. The Message

What the sender wants to convey to the recipient is known as the message or content. Body language and voice tone can also offer additional subtext. The communication process can be reduced to its simplest form by combining the sender, receiver, and message.

4. The Medium

The medium, also known as the channel, is the conduit over which a message is sent. Cell phones are used as a means of transmission for things like text messaging.

5. Feedback

When the message has been effectively transmitted, received, and understood, the communication process has reached its conclusion. The receiver then responds to the sender, demonstrating understanding. Feedback can be immediate, like a written or verbal response, or it can be in the form of an action or deed.

Between February 5 and 7, the Southeastern and Mid-Atlantic regions of the United States had a multi-day severe weather and tornado outbreak. As it moved eastward across the nation, a potent upper-level trough intersected a plentiful supply of wet air, resulting in severe weather.

On February 5–6, a devastating squall line crossed the Southeast of the United States, supported by an eastward-moving cold front; supercell thunderstorms ahead of this line also spawned numerous tornadoes. In Demopolis, Alabama, an EF1 tornado in the early morning hours of February 6 claimed one life.

The morning of February 7 saw the unexpected occurrence of hundreds of damaging wind reports across Virginia, Maryland, Delaware, New Jersey, New York, Connecticut, Rhode Island, and Massachusetts when a secondary front moved into Maryland and Virginia.

The Washington, D.C., area experienced five tornado reports, which is a record high for a wintertime severe weather event. 37 tornadoes were confirmed during the three-day outbreak, including a few that were powerful and had extensive paths.

If your wheels come off the pavement, grip the steering wheel tightly, take your foot off the accelerator (gas) pedal, and gently apply the brakes.

Check for oncoming traffic and gently steer back onto the pavement. Pulling or turning the steering wheel suddenly may cause you to drive into oncoming traffic.
